Supplements: The Benefits and Risks of Using Them in Sports

Woman with supplements

Sports supplements enhance athletic performance by providing additional nutrition and energy. And because of that, these products are on the rise in the sports world as athletes look for ways to increase their strength and endurance.

While there are potential benefits to using these sports nutrition supplements, risks are also involved. This article will explore the pros and drawbacks of taking sports supplements to help athletes make informed decisions regarding their health and performance.

Growth of the Supplement Industry

Sports nutrition has been a constant in the athletic world for decades. However, in recent years, the sports supplement industry has experienced a major surge in popularity. Athletes, bodybuilders, and recreational exercisers are increasingly taking them to reach their performance and physique goals faster. 

Aside from that, the COVID-19 pandemic has contributed to the industry's growth as people attempt to stay active while in isolation. In addition, the convenience of online shopping has made it easier for people to purchase sports nutrition products, even when they cannot visit a physical store.

Advantages of Sports Supplements

There are several advantages to using sports nutrition supplements, such as

  • Enhanced Performance: With the right combination of supplements, athletes can experience a significant improvement in their performance. Supplements provide an extra energy boost, allowing them to train longer and harder than usual. They can also aid in reducing fatigue and improving recovery time, allowing athletes to get back into the game faster.
  • Improved Muscle Mass: As athletes strive to reach their peak performance, building muscle mass is a necessary part of the process. Many athletes rely on diet and exercise to build muscle, but taking certain supplements can also help them reach their goals. This can be especially helpful for bodybuilders and other athletes looking to gain muscle and increase their strength.
  • Boosted Nutritional Intake: Supplementation is one of the most effective ways to ensure your body gets the vitamins, minerals, and other essential nutrients it needs to perform at its best. They contain fortified supplements that ensure you get the right balance of key nutrients to reach your dietary goals.

Disadvantages of Sports Supplements

Although there are several advantages to taking sports supplements, there are also some disadvantages that you should consider.

  • High Costs: Supplements can be expensive, and purchasing them can add up quickly. Therefore, you should only purchase supplements necessary for their specific goals.
  • Potential Side Effects: Many sports supplements contain stimulants, such as caffeine, which can cause side effects such as jitters, headaches, and insomnia. One must be aware of the amount of caffeine you're consuming and monitor your usage to stay within the recommended daily limit.
  • Risk of Contamination: Unfortunately, many of these supplements are not regulated by the FDA, so there is a risk of contamination with potentially dangerous ingredients. Therefore, athletes should purchase supplements from reputable sources to ensure that the product is safe for consumption.
